Its been quite a long time since I’ve seen anyone sculpt Starcraft 2 characters. I agree that rendering might be better in another package. However, you can assign different materials to different portions of this bad boy, by grouping visible polys and then breaking up the groups into subtools. I haven’t had a real go at ZB3 rendering, but I’ve seen some astounding ZB3 renders.
cool thanks, didn’t realize you could do that. So far I’ve just used it for disp and normal maps but it would be nice to render some directly from zbrush as the models never seem to look quite as good outside unless you can use PRMan.
